VEHCLE CONSOLE HAVING REPOSITIONABLE TABLE

    Abstract: A vehicle console has a base, a housing supported on the base on a top surface for providing a storage compartment, the base comprising side walls and an access opening on a top side, and a table assembly configurable to cover the access opening on top of the housing, the table assembly having a support post and an arm that rotates the table assembly to a plurality of positions. The vehicle console also has a connector assembly configured to attach the base onto a support on a floor of a vehicle, the connector assembly comprising a plurality of legs, each leg having a connector for connecting to the floor of the vehicle.

    Abstract: An articulated display for a vehicle, the articulated display comprises a display housing and a ball joint outwardly extending from a backside of the display housing, wherein the ball joint defines a first locking aperture. The articulated display also comprises a compression module, wherein the compression module defines a second locking aperture and a mounting aperture, and wherein the ball joint is disposed within the mounting aperture. The articulated display further comprises a pedestal sleeve housing, wherein the compression module slidably couples with the pedestal sleeve housing. The articulated display even further comprises a locking pin coupled with the pedestal sleeve housing.

    Charging system for a vehicle

    Abstract: A charging station includes a charging head and a plurality of electrical connectors. The charging head is slidable along a track and rotatable along an axis. The plurality of electrical connectors is secured to the charging head and is disposed radially about the axis. Each of the electrical connectors have a different profile and are configured to engage an electrical port of an electric vehicle having a matching profile to charge the battery of the electric vehicle. The charging head is configured to slide along the track and rotate along the axis to align each of the electrical connectors with a corresponding electrical port. Each of the electrical connectors is configured to advance from and retract to the charging head to engage and disengage the corresponding electrical port.
